Start Your Year Right By Joining MSCI’s Free Webinars

The Metals Service Center Institute (MSCI) continues to develop virtual content for members, including a series of free, one-hour virtual webinars. These online discussions can be accessed by all member company employees no matter where they are in the world or the title they hold in their company — they only need a company email address to create an account at www.MSCI.org. Replays are archived on MSCI’s website and can be viewed whenever members have time to watch, so sign up even if you cannot make the live event.
